Medical Specialties Group Build First Home

DSC_8831Eight medical groups joined together to sponsor and build the first Habitat home of 2016 for NW Metro Atlanta Habitat for Humanity. Construction on the house began on Sat., Feb. 13, 2016 in Powder Springs.

The season’s first Habitat House is being funded and built by volunteer doctors, nurses and administrators from eight different local medical specialty practices and the WellStar Healthcare System. According to one of the 30 plus volunteers, there was a lot of excitement on the build site throughout the day in spite of the cold start to the day.

This new build kicked off the 30th anniversary of NW Metro Atlanta Habitat, which has built over 400 Habitat homes since 1986. It is also the first of 16 Habitat homes being built in Cobb, Paulding and Douglas Counties this year.

The home is being built for Marilyn, a native of Puerto Rico, who moved to Atlanta searching for a better quality of life after earning her Masters Degree in Business Administration from the Metropolitan University of Aguadilla.

“Having a home means so much to me,” Marilyn said. “I thank God for this opportunity and I thank all the sponsors and everyone at NW Metro Atlanta Habitat for their hard work to make homeownership a reality for me.”

The Cobb Medical Specialties Group is comprised of WellStar Healthcare System, Wellstar Pulmonary Medicine, Pinnacle Orthopedics, Quantum Radiology, Wellstar Ob/Gyn, Wellstar Surgical Services, Wellstar Cardiovascular Medicine and Georgia Anesthesiologists, P.C.

“We are very fortunate to have the dedication of these eight medical practices and their volunteers who are upholding our mission to provide affordable housing for deserving families,” says David McGinnis, CEO of NW Metro Atlanta Habitat.
